blower surge question
 
Hi I put pro charger on my 502 mpi and am having a problem with the motor surging a few hundred rpm at idle. One of my buddies thought it might be a vacum leak causing it, just wanted some opinions.
specs:
stock 502 mpi
aeromotive a1000 fuel pump
pro charger fuel regulator
5lbs of boost intercooled
computer reflashed by precision marine

Idle surge is most often an over rich condition. Blower or not.
